Have you ever heard about Squishy? For those who do not know Squishy are stress puppets that are very popular during last years and can present in the form of key rings, magnets or simple puppets to crumble and crush to ease the tension! You can find these cute accessories in different shapes and sizes, there are squishy-shaped sweets, cartoons or simple kawaii characters famous especially in China and Japan. Also the consistency varies, some are softer and others stiffer, but in both cases the common feature is that they are made of a particular polyurethane foam (Memory foam) that allows the squishy to be scrambled in a thousand ways and always return to the originale shape!

So today I'll explain how to make Squishy donuts!
PREMISE: I show you how to make the squishy from the already polymerised sponge as mixing the basic components on its own could be difficult and dangerous.

 What you need:

  • memory foam cube (quantity of your choice based on the number of donuts you want to make)
  • scissors
  • 3D painting
  • plastic bag for frozen foods
METHOD:
  1. With the scissors give a round shape to the memory foam cube and cut out the center making a smaller hole.
  2. Pour the 3d painting into a plate to obtain the color of the base, a light beige.
  3. After you have mixed the colors and obtained the correct shade, put your hand in the plastic bag and pick up some color with your fingers. Then pat all the sponge and let it dry completely.
  4. Choose a bright color for the frosting and cover the top of the donut as if you were using a sac a poche!
  5. Using a small brush, smooth the glaze and allow it to dry completely.
  6. With other colors go to decorate the donut with some sugary! Allow to dry completely.
